本课程为精品课,您可以登录eeworld继续观看: 正则表达式4继续观看 课时1:编译器概述 课时2:编译器结构 课时3:编译器实例 课时4:词法分析的任务 课时5:词法分析器的手工构造1 课时6:词法分析器的手工构造2 课时7:词法分析器的手工构造3 课时8:正则表达式1 课时9:正则表达式2 课时10:正则表达式3 课时11:正则表达式4 课时12:有限状态自动机1 课时13:有限状态自动机2 课时14:RE转换成NFA:Thompson算法1 课时15:RE转换成NFA:Thompson算法2 课时16:RE转换成NFA:Thompson算法3 课时17:NFA转换成DFA:子集构造算法1 课时18:NFA转换成DFA:子集构造算法2 课时19:NFA转换成DFA:子集构造算法3 课时20:NFA转换成DFA:子集构造算法4 课时21:DFA的最小化:Hopcroft算法1 课时22:DFA的最小化:Hopcroft算法2 课时23:DFA的最小化:Hopcroft算法3 课时24:从DFA生成分析算法1 课时25:从DFA生成分析算法2 课时26:从DFA生成分析算法3 课时27:语法分析的任务1 课时28:语法分析的任务2 课时29:语法分析的任务3 课时30:上下文无关文法和推导1 课时31:上下文无关文法和推导2 课时32:上下文无关文法和推导3 课时33:上下文无关文法和推导4 课时34:上下文无关文法和推导5 课时35:分析树和二义性文法1 课时36:分析树和二义性文法2 课时37:分析树和二义性文法3 课时38:分析树和二义性文法4 课时39:自顶向下分析1 课时40:自顶向下分析2 课时41:自顶向下分析3 课时42:自顶向下分析4 课时43:递归下降分析算法1 课时44:递归下降分析算法2 课时45:递归下降分析算法3 课时46:递归下降分析算法4 课时47:LL(1)分析算法1 课时48:LL(1)分析算法2 课时49:LL(1)分析算法3 课时50:LL(1)分析算法4 课时51:LL(1)分析算法5 课时52:LL(1)分析算法6 课时53:LL(1)分析算法7 课时54:LL(1)分析算法8 课时55:LL(1)分析的冲突处理 课时56:LR(0)分析算法1 课时57:LR(0)分析算法2 课时58:LR(0)分析算法3 课时59:LR(0)分析算法4 课时60:SLR分析算法 课时61:LR(1)分析算法 课时62:LR(1)分析工具1 课时63:LR(1)分析工具2 课时64:LR(1)分析工具3 课时65:语法制导翻译1 课时66:语法制导翻译2 课时67:语法制导翻译3 课时68:语法制导翻译的实现原理1 课时69:语法制导翻译的实现原理2 课时70:抽象语法树1 课时71:抽象语法树2 课时72:抽象语法树3 课时73:抽象语法树4 课时74:抽象语法树的自动生成1 课时75:抽象语法树的自动生成2 课时76:语义分析的任务1 课时77:语义分析的任务2 课时78:语义分析的任务3 课时79:语义规则及实现1 课时80:语义规则及实现2 课时81:语义规则及实现3 课时82:语义规则及实现4 课时83:符号表1 课时84:符号表2 课时85:符号表3 课时86:语义分析中的其它问题 课程介绍共计86课时,12小时22分21秒 编译原理 该课程主要讲授编译器设计与实现的主要理论和技术。主要内容包括词法分析、语法分析、语法树构造、语义分析、中间代码生成、代码优化、目标代码生成等主要内容。 上传者:抛砖引玉 猜你喜欢 Altera2012亚洲创新设计大赛CN099视频介绍-01 基于 C2000 的数字车载电源控制系统 2015电源设计研讨会:无线功率传输(2) TI 可适用于低流速的高精度超声波流量测量的方案 直播回放: 使用 NI CompactDAQ 和 LabVIEW构建基于传感器的测试系统 Atmel AvantCar中控台概念 零基础电路学 STM32F7上的Linux TCP/IP协议栈和网络 热门下载 74HC374 基于FPGA技术的高速数控DDA插补器的设计与研究 常用PIC系列产品特性一览表 机器人传感技术蓄势待发、走向辉煌——智能机器人传感技术网点实验室简介 【Springer 2008新书】Generating Hardware Assertion Checkers 工控组态软件MCGS在调和油生产系统中的应用 世界集成电路生产厂及命名方法 用TC72和TC77数字硅温度传感器解决热度测量问题 RS-232Standard CH 系统集成项目管理工程师教程 热门帖子 每日案例|Herrig Schiefspiegler 望远镜 摘要HerrigSchiefspiegler望远镜通常由两个大半径的球面反射镜组成,但在两次传递的配置中有4次反射,因此该类型望远镜结构非常紧凑。通过VirtualLab中的非序列光线与场追迹技术,可以实现HerrigSchiefspiegler望远镜的系统建模,其中包括对两个反射镜间的多次反射进行分析,并且对不同入射角度情况的成像质量进行研究。建模任务结果文件和技术信息每日案例|HerrigSchie W-Winnie 显示器时不时黑一下是什么原因? 当你的显示器偶尔出现短暂的黑屏现象,通常会持续1到2秒钟,然后恢复正常显示,这个是什么原因导致的?可能是电源供应器(PSU)功率不足,或者电源设备本身存在质量问题,会导致显示器间歇性地失去信号输入。可以检查电源供应器的额定功率,然后可以打开实时检测多少瓦。显卡驱动程序的错误配置、过时或是与当使用系统不兼容都可能导致屏幕闪烁或短暂黑屏。另外,如果显卡的温度过高或超过了其设定的功耗限制,也可能触发保护机制而导致画面暂时消失。在游戏或其他高负载应用中使用时,建议使用相关工具检测显卡的工作温度。 SAMZHE山泽 嘉立创FPC软板的拉伸性能如何? FPC(柔性电路板)的拉伸性能一般取决于其基材和工艺特性。以下是嘉立创FPC拉伸性能的关键点:1.材料特性决定拉伸性能基材:FPC通常使用聚酰亚胺(PI)或聚酯(PET)作为基材,这两种材料本身具有一定的柔韧性和耐拉伸性。其中:PI材料:更适合高温环境,具有较好的拉伸强度,但延展性有限。PET材料:拉伸性较好,但耐高温性能相对较差。铜箔类型:压延铜(RA铜):具备更好的柔韧性和抗疲劳性能,适合需要多次弯折或拉伸的应用。电解铜(ED铜):刚性更高,拉伸性能不如RA铜。2 嘉立创FPC 导热硅胶片在无线充电器中的应用 导热硅胶片在无线充电器中的应用广泛,主要用于优化散热结构,提高充电效率,并确保设备的稳定运行。以下是对无线充电器构造的简要介绍,并附带导热硅胶片在其中的应用说明。无线充电器构造无线充电器通常由以下几个主要部分组成:1、外壳:无线充电器的外部保护层,通常由塑料或金属制成,用于保护内部电路和组件免受外界环境的损害。2、发射线圈:无线充电器的核心组件之一,用于产生交变磁场,将电能以无线方式传输给接收设备。发射线圈通常由铜线紧密卷绕而成,并嵌入在无线充电器的内部 aoqi 还问一个。。串口收数据 用串口接收一组数据(每组是25个连续字符,最后有两个字符是校验码),实现每次中断都用这些数据更新一个数组的全局变量,如何实现啊。如果是从中间开始接受的,如何避免混乱。还有是否要利用,如何利用校验位......谢啦~还问一个。。串口收数据加上一个Index的指针标识当前缓冲区的地址。中断时是已经接收完毕数据了呢还是开始接收数据?你可以直接将数据写入到buf中,然后校验。这25个字符,如果知道起始的位置是一个特殊的字节或序列,就可以避免从中间开始接收。一般都会有的。校验码可以计算一下。 基辅之门 debug assertion failed ...(unsigned)(c+1)<=256 debugassertionfailed...(unsigned)(c+1)=256...为什么会出现这个,怎么解决?debugassertionfailed...(unsigned)(c+1)=256无符号字符的值超过了256,很典型的错误.在你代码中找一下,有哪个是定义的无符号字符,其值=256了. t17101 网友正在看 Altium Designer概述(下) 如何处理高di/dt负载瞬态_2 信号与系统06 随机信号分析07 15-3_RaspberryPi_UPC_3_zbarPython-T 以4tronix Initio机器人作为机器人编程和硬件知识的入门教材 魔术方法 高频开关电源磁芯的工作状态(三)